Huang Qi (Astragalus Tcm) for Anti-Aging

Moderate evidence 13 studies

Research suggests that Huang Qi (Astragalus membranaceus) and its isolated active compounds — particularly astragaloside IV, cycloastragenol, and astragalus polysaccharides — demonstrate a range of biological activities relevant to aging across multiple preclinical and mechanistic studies, including telomerase activation, antioxidant and anti-inflammatory effects, immune regulation, and protection against cellular senescence in tissues such as bone, kidney, skin, and the cardiovascular system. The available evidence base consists predominantly of review articles synthesizing preclinical findings, mechanistic laboratory studies, and animal model experiments, with one proprietary extract (TA-65) noted in connection with immune-related age-reversal observations, though the reviews themselves acknowledge that robust human clinical trial data remain limited. Studies indicate that key mechanisms under investigation include activation of the NRF2/ARE and SIRT1/p53 signaling pathways, telomere elongation, proteasome activity, and modulation of pathways such as VD-FGF23-Klotho, suggesting the herb acts through several complementary biological routes rather than a single mechanism. The overall direction of the published literature is supportive, but the heavy reliance on preclinical and animal-based evidence, along with the acknowledged need for further clinical research, means that definitive conclusions about anti-aging efficacy in humans cannot yet be drawn from this body of work.
